An unusual logic game, in which you assume the role of the Reaper – Death’s agent. Your goal is to kill people in every possible way. The tricky part is that there is no direct control over any character. All the player can do is to manipulate the environment and lure their prey into all kinds of death traps.

Death Coming for PC and iOS is an original puzzle title developed by independent NEXT Studio.

Plot

In Death Coming, you take the role of a poor lad who lost his life only to become the Death’s agent – the Reaper. From that point on, all he does is reap lives of others in a Final Destination style.

GamePitt: 9 / 10 by Rob Pitt

For a game about death and murder, Death Coming has rather comical and upbeat gameplay. No two playthroughs will be the same as each NPC has their own set agenda which could change based on the weather that kicks in or become altered if you failed to activate a trap in time. This game is basically one giant logical 'trial and error' game in which you must think a few steps ahead in order to perform genocide and emerge the victor. I doubt you've played anything quite like this within the last few years (at least).
